Adding a Microsoft SQL Server as a data provider

Administrators can add Microsoft SQL Servers as data providers the system can query.

To add a Microsoft SQL Server as a data provider
  1. In the left pane, click Multimedia > Data providers.
  2. Click Add and select Microsoft SQL Server from the drop-down list.
  3. After Name, type a name for the data provider.
  4. After Server Name, enter the server name.
  5. Under Log on credentials, select Windows Authentication or SQL Server Authentication.
  6. If you select SQL Server Authentication, enter a Username and Password.
  7. Click Test Connection.
  8. After Database Name, select a database name from the drop-down list.
  9. Click Save.
